Tim, I used to think it was Lotus Sunbeam Talbot-related also. But BD, who helps a rally mate with his Lotus Sunbeam Talbot, assures me the team says not a single Horizon part fits the Lotus Sunbeam Talbot! Boy they sure look related to me, even still.
The Omni/Horizon we got in the states were manufactured by Mopar in Belvidere Illinois, FWD, Mcstrut IFS. The GLH-S version was manufactured by Shelby Motors at their Whittier CA plant from Dodge shells. They only made 500 of the GLH-S 4-dr Omni, and all in 1986.
I have one. 2.2L Turbo, I/C, 5-spd, equal-length half-shafts for torque steer abatement, big Kelsey-hayes brakes, huge GY tires, Shelby rims, Koni adjustables on all corners, leather wheel, 175HP standard, with chip options from Shelby for up to 225HP without opening up the motor for internal mods. Rocket ship. Shelby has often been quoted that this was his favorite personal car of all his cars: Cobras, GT350s, Olds Shelby 1, Viper, etc. This was the car he most liked to drive.
Norm
PS, Aye, Higboycoupe, related to the Talbot Horizon. But didn't the Talbot Horizon have torsion rod front suspension? I think so.

Someone else will probably add more, but: Talbot Sunbeam = rebodied Avenger (=RWD, Hillman design) Talbot Horizon = FWD French Talbot design, from the same pot as the Talbot Alpine etc. Talbot and Rootes Group (=Hillman) got swalled up by Peugeot. Rootes at the time included a Sunbeam manufacturer nameplate, as well as a Sunbeam model (although there was never a Sunbeam... Sunbeam as that would have been too confusing of course!)
